MellanoxToday Mellanox Technologies announced that Yahoo! Japan has deployed Mellanox’s end-to-end FDR 56Gb/s InfiniBand solutions for database acceleration at several data center sites in Japan. With Mellanox, Yahoo! Japan improved its database performance by 10X while dramatically reducing job processing and backup times.

Due to the tremendous amount of traffic hitting our databases, it’s important that we have a resilient, high-performance networking solution,” said Hiromune Ozaki, manager of the Data Solution Division, System Management Group at Yahoo! Japan “Mellanox’s FDR InfiniBand solutions enable us to handle the growth in our data in the most efficient way and improve our capability to serve our users.”

Yahoo! Japan deployed Mellanox’s end-to-end FDR InfiniBand for database and storage servers to support its daily business services that require high performance and reliability, such as services provided by Yahoo! Japan’s websites and its internal operations. By switching to Mellanox InfiniBand solutions, Yahoo! Japan improved its system and user I/O by approximately 50 percent from its previous 10GbE solution. The company also reduced its job processing time by nearly one-tenth and its database backup time by 80 percent.

Companies like Yahoo! Japan require best-in-class networking in order to stay competitive,” said Kevin Deierling, vice president of marketing at Mellanox. “Mellanox’s end-to-end InfiniBand solutions provide the fastest, most reliable, and most efficient interconnect for mission-critical business applications and services.”

FDR 56Gb/s InfiniBand enables unified connectivity for networking using IPoIB (IP over InfiniBand) and for storage access, using iSER (iSCSI over RDMA), to enable the highest performance at the lowest total cost of ownership.
